Android converting spreadsheet to pdf on download






















This function is an adaptation of a script provided by "ianshedd It assumes there's just one folder doing that, although Drive does allow multiple containment. Can use an optional Spreadsheet ID to operate on any sheet. By default, it expects to work on the "active spreadsheet" containing the script. Needs only "normal" authorization to operate; no need to activate advanced services well Barring that, and until Google provides a way to export all sheets in one PDF, you're stuck with separate files.

See Gilbert's tweak for a way to get multiple sheets! I do not yet have the reputation to comment, but there seems to be a minor issue with the top answer above as submitted by Gilbert W However, "sheet" has not been defined in the code prior to this point.

In Mogsdad's code, "sheet" is defined within the loop that was removed:. The solution works for someone who wants to print the entire spreadsheet, which is the question that was asked. However, the code no longer works for someone who wants to print a single page. Another issue with Gilbert's updated code was that the HTML request included a reference to the sheet ID, but not the spreadsheet itself. This caused the response to fail if you provided a specific sheet ID, though it works fine if no sheet ID was provided.

I got it to work again by reverting the URL base to the way Mogsdad had it. Another tweak: Gilbert's code automatically names the new. PDF as whatever the spreadsheet was named. Meanwhile, Mogsdad's code prints out every sheet one at a time, naming each.

PDF with the spreadsheet name followed by the name of the current sheet. I wanted to print the PDF with the name of the single sheet, if applicable, and also provide the user the ability to specify an output name. Since no method exists to "getSheetById", depending on the context of your code, it probably makes more sense for the function to take "optSheetName" instead of "optSheetID.

Both the name and the ID can be obtained programmatically from a bound script, but only the name can be used to get a specific existing sheet. I also added an optional email parameter so that you can print and email the PDF at the same time. All parameters described in the code are optional and if none are specified it uses the active spreadsheet, converts all of the tabs into a single PDF named after the spreadsheet and doesn't email the PDF. Stack Overflow for Teams — Collaborate and share knowledge with a private group.

Create a free Team What is Teams? Collectives on Stack Overflow. Learn more. Asked 6 years, 6 months ago. Active 3 years, 3 months ago. Viewed 17k times. Mogsdad Bryan Buford Bryan Buford 61 1 1 gold badge 1 1 silver badge 2 2 bronze badges.

NathanHughes - this question is about all sheets in a spreadsheet, while previous was about a single sheet. Subtle difference, but not duplicate, imo. Further, since the time of the accepted answer on other question, the OAuth story became much simpler - not that it changes the question, but people are less likely to adapt code from closed questions, so we might do a disservice by closing this one. Regardless, I tacked the answer on both to make it easy for others to find.

Mogsdad: thanks for the clarification, I retracted my close vote. NOTE: This doesn't work if the sheet is hidden. Use activate to unhide a sheet. Add a comment. Active Oldest Votes. Gilbert W Gilbert W 93 1 1 silver badge 9 9 bronze badges. Didn't know you could do that! Uses the Drive service DocsList is deprecated. Community Bot 1 1 1 silver badge. If you want to open a Numbers spreadsheet in another app like Microsoft Excel, use Numbers to convert the spreadsheet into the appropriate format.

To open a file like an Excel spreadsheet on your iPhone or iPad, tap the file in the spreadsheet manager. After the file opens, you might get a message that the file was last edited in an app other than the most recent version of Numbers.

Tap Done to open the file in Numbers. When you open an Excel file with a pivot table in Numbers You can work with a variety of file formats in Numbers for Mac. Check which formats are compatible with Numbers for Mac. If you want to open a Numbers spreadsheet in another app like Microsoft Excel, use Numbers to convert the spreadsheet to an appropriate format. When the file opens, you might get a message that the spreadsheet will look different.

For example, Numbers notifies you when fonts are missing. You might see also see warnings when you open spreadsheets created in older versions of Numbers. Numbers for iCloud lets you open, edit, and share your files from a supported browser on a Mac or PC. Check which formats are compatible with Numbers for iCloud. Information about products not manufactured by Apple, or independent websites not controlled or tested by Apple, is provided without recommendation or endorsement.

Apple assumes no responsibility with regard to the selection, performance, or use of third-party websites or products. Apple makes no representations regarding third-party website accuracy or reliability.

Contact the vendor for additional information. Convert and open spreadsheets in Numbers on iPhone or iPad You can work with a variety of file formats in Numbers on your iPhone or iPad. Convert a Numbers spreadsheet in Numbers on iPhone or iPad If you want to open a Numbers spreadsheet in another app like Microsoft Excel, use Numbers to convert the spreadsheet into the appropriate format.

In Numbers, open the spreadsheet that you want to convert, then tap the More button. Tap Export. Choose a format for your spreadsheet. For example, to open your Numbers spreadsheet in Microsoft Excel, choose Excel. Choose any additional options in the window that appears. For example, when exporting to Excel you can choose whether to create a worksheet for each table or for each sheet. If you create a separate worksheet for each table, you can choose whether to include a summary worksheet with links to all the tables.

Choose how you want to send your spreadsheet, like with Mail or Messages. Open a file in Numbers on your iPhone or iPad To open a file like an Excel spreadsheet on your iPhone or iPad, tap the file in the spreadsheet manager. You can also open a file in Numbers from a different app like the Files app, or from an email: Open the other app, then select the spreadsheet or attachment. Tap the Share button.

Tap Copy to Numbers.



0コメント

  • 1000 / 1000